Best Countries for Offshore Company Formation in 2023
Tumblr media
Offshore company registration refers to the process of establishing a legal entity in a country or jurisdiction other than the one in which the company operates or is headquartered.  These offshore jurisdictions are typically known for their low tax rates, relaxed regulations, and high levels of confidentiality and privacy. Offshore company formation has gained popularity among businesses for a variety of reasons, including tax optimization, asset protection, and increased privacy. In this blog, we will explore the best countries for offshore company formation in 2023.
Singapore
Singapore has long been a popular destination for offshore company formationdue to its favorable tax system, political stability, and a strong economy. Singapore offers a wide range of business structures, including the private limited company (Pte Ltd), which provides limited liability protection and greater credibility with customers and suppliers.
In addition to its tax advantages, Singapore offers a highly developed financial infrastructure, a skilled workforce, and a business-friendly regulatory environment. Setting up a company in Singapore is relatively straightforward, with a minimum paid-up capital requirement of just SGD 1. Moreover, the government offers various incentives for new businesses, such as tax breaks and funding programs.

Hong Kong
Hong Kong is another popular offshore company formation destination due to its low tax rates, strategic location, and open economy. Hong Kong has a simple and transparent tax system, with a corporate tax rate of just 16.5% and no tax on foreign-sourced income. Hong Kong also has a highly developed financial system, making it an attractive location for businesses in the financial sector.
Hong Kong has a reputation for being one of the easiest places to do business, with a highly efficient and transparent regulatory environment. The incorporation process is relatively straightforward, and the government offers various support services for new businesses, such as funding and mentorship programs.

Business setup in Dubai
Business setup in Dubai refers to the process of establishing a business entity within the city of Dubai, which is one of the seven emirates of the United Arab Emirates (UAE). Dubai is a thriving business hub known for its strategic location, robust infrastructure, and business-friendly environment. Here is a detailed explanation of business setup in Dubai:
Mainland Business Setup: Mainland business setup allows businesses to operate within the local market of Dubai and the UAE. It requires partnering with a local Emirati sponsor or a local service agent, depending on the nature of the business activity. The sponsor holds a minority share (typically 51%) in the company, while the majority share can be owned by foreign investors.
Free Zone Business Setup: Free zones in Dubai are designated areas that offer attractive incentives and benefits to businesses. These include 100% foreign ownership, tax exemptions, full repatriation of profits, and simplified procedures. Each free zone in Dubai caters to specific industries or sectors, such as Dubai Multi Commodities Centre (DMCC) for commodities trading, Dubai Internet City (DIC) for technology companies, and Dubai Media City (DMC) for media and advertising companies.
Offshore Business Setup: Dubai also offers offshore company formation through jurisdictions such as JAFZA Offshore and RAK Offshore. Offshore companies are not allowed to operate within the UAE market but are ideal for international business activities, asset holding, or as a vehicle for investment and wealth management. They provide privacy, tax advantages, and ease of administration.
Legal Structures: Dubai offers various legal structures for business setup, including Limited Liability Company (LLC), Sole Proprietorship, Partnership, Branch of a Foreign Company, and more. The choice of legal structure depends on factors such as ownership requirements, liability considerations, and business objectives.
Licensing and Permits: Business setup in Dubai requires obtaining the necessary licenses and permits from the relevant authorities. This includes trade licenses, professional licenses, industrial licenses, and specialized permits based on the nature of the business activity. The requirements vary depending on the type of business and the jurisdiction in which it is established.
Office Space and Infrastructure: Businesses in Dubai need to secure suitable office space or facilities to operate. This can be done through leasing commercial spaces, utilizing shared office spaces, or renting virtual offices. Dubai offers state-of-the-art infrastructure, modern office buildings, and world-class amenities to support business operations.
Visa and Immigration Services: Business setup in Dubai includes visa and immigration services for company owners, employees, and their dependents. This involves obtaining residence permits, work permits, investor visas, and other necessary documents from the Dubai Department of Economic Development (DED) and the General Directorate of Residency and Foreigners Affairs (GDRFA).
Compliance and Regulations: Businesses in Dubai must comply with local regulations, including financial reporting, tax obligations, labor laws, and industry-specific regulations. Compliance requirements vary based on the legal structure and the nature of the business activity. It is important to stay updated with the regulations and engage professional advisors to ensure ongoing compliance.
Dubai offers numerous advantages for businesses, including a strategic location that serves as a gateway to the Middle East, Africa, and Asia, a robust infrastructure, a diverse and multicultural workforce, political stability, and a supportive business ecosystem. Step-by-Step Guide to Mauritius Offshore Company Formation
Mauritius has become a popular destination for offshore company formation due to its favorable tax laws, strategic location, and strong legal framework. Setting up an offshore company in Mauritius can be a smart move for businesses looking to expand globally. Here’s a step-by-step guide to help you navigate the process.
Step 1: Choose the Type of Offshore Company
Mauritius offers two main types of offshore companies:
Global Business Corporation (GBC): Suitable for companies planning to operate internationally and benefit from Mauritius’ tax treaties.
Authorized Company (AC): Best for companies whose management and control are outside Mauritius and who are not looking for tax treaty benefits.
Step 2: Engage a Registered Agent
Mauritian law requires offshore companies to be incorporated through a licensed management company or a registered agent. They will assist in preparing necessary documents and guide you through the entire process. Choose a reputable firm to ensure smooth and legal formation.
Step 3: Select a Company Name
The name of your offshore company must be unique and should not conflict with any existing business names in Mauritius. The registered agent can help with name availability checks and the approval process.
Step 4: Prepare Required Documents
To incorporate an offshore company in Mauritius, the following documents are typically required:
Completed application form.
Certified copies of passports and proof of address for all shareholders and directors.
Details of business activities and financial projections.
Memorandum and Articles of Association outlining the company’s structure and purpose.
The registered agent will help in gathering and submitting these documents.
Step 5: Submit Documents to the Financial Services Commission (FSC)
Your registered agent will submit the incorporation documents to the Mauritius Financial Services Commission (FSC). This is the authority responsible for approving offshore company formations. The process usually takes between 1 to 3 weeks.
Step 6: Obtain the Incorporation Certificate
Once the FSC approves your application, you’ll receive a Certificate of Incorporation, officially registering your company. The company is now legally recognized in Mauritius.
Step 7: Open a Bank Account
To operate internationally, you’ll need a bank account in the name of your offshore company. Mauritius has several reputable banks offering corporate banking services. Your registered agent can assist in the account-opening process by preparing the necessary paperwork.
Step 8: Maintain Compliance
Mauritius offshore companies must adhere to ongoing compliance requirements, including:
Annual financial statements.
Annual return filing.
Tax filing (for GBC companies). Non-compliance could result in penalties or deregistration.
Benefits of Setting Up an Offshore Company in Mauritius
Tax Advantages: Mauritius offers a low corporate tax rate (up to 15%) with the ability to lower this through credits. There is no capital gains tax or withholding tax on dividends.
Double Tax Treaties: Mauritius has a wide network of tax treaties with countries around the world, making it easier to do business globally.
Strong Legal Framework: The country follows English common law principles, providing stability and legal predictability for businesses.
Political and Economic Stability: Mauritius is known for its stable economy and governance, making it a secure choice for offshore companies.

Company Formation in Dubai: A Step-by-Step Guide to Starting Your Business
 Dubai has rapidly emerged as a global business hub, offering immense opportunities for entrepreneurs, investors, and businesses alike. The city’s strategic location, business-friendly regulations, tax advantages, and access to global markets make it an ideal destination for setting up a company. If you're considering Company Formation in Dubai, you're not alone—thousands of businesses from across the world are drawn to Dubai’s thriving economy and international business landscape.
In this blog, we will cover everything you need to know about Company Registration Dubai, the steps involved in Setting Up a Company in Dubai, and the processes required for How to Start a Business in Dubai.
Why Choose Dubai for Business?
Before diving into the specifics of the setup process, it's essential to understand why Dubai is so attractive for businesses. Some key benefits include:
Tax-free zones: Many free zones in Dubai offer 100% ownership and exemption from corporate and income taxes.
Strategic location: Dubai serves as a gateway between Europe, Asia, and Africa, making it ideal for international business.
World-class infrastructure: The city boasts modern transportation, advanced communication networks, and world-class business facilities.
Easy visa policies: Entrepreneurs, investors, and employees can easily secure long-term visas for business purposes.
Key Considerations for Company Formation in Dubai
When considering Company Formation in Dubai, you need to decide on the type of business structure that best suits your needs. The main options available are:
Mainland Company: This allows you to do business both within Dubai and internationally. You will need a local sponsor or partner who owns at least 51% of the shares, but you maintain full operational control.
Free Zone Company: Free zones are specialized areas where businesses enjoy 100% ownership, full repatriation of profits, and zero taxes. However, you're restricted from trading directly in the UAE market without a local distributor.
Offshore Company: Ideal for businesses looking to operate internationally without a physical office in Dubai. Offshore companies enjoy tax benefits but are not allowed to conduct business within the UAE.
Company Registration Dubai: How to Get Started
Company Registration Dubai is a relatively straightforward process, but it involves several steps and documentation. The good news is that Dubai has streamlined its business registration process to be as efficient and hassle-free as possible. Here's a step-by-step breakdown:
Step 1: Choose Your Business Activity
Before registering a company in Dubai, you need to determine the nature of your business activity. This will dictate the type of license you'll need, such as:
Commercial License: For trading and selling goods.
Professional License: For professional services, including consultancy.
Industrial License: For manufacturing or industrial activities.
Step 2: Select a Company Name
Choosing the right name for your company is crucial. It must comply with Dubai’s naming guidelines, meaning no offensive language, no reference to religious or political groups, and no abbreviations of your own name (i.e., "John Consulting" rather than "J. Consulting"). Once you’ve settled on a name, it will need to be approved by Dubai’s Department of Economic Development (DED).
Step 3: Decide on a Location
Location is a critical aspect of Setting Up a Company in Dubai. You can choose from the following options:
Mainland: For businesses that need to operate directly within the local Dubai market.
Free Zones: If your business is primarily involved in international trade, manufacturing, or services, free zones offer significant benefits. Popular free zones include Dubai Multi Commodities Centre (DMCC), Jebel Ali Free Zone (JAFZA), and Dubai Silicon Oasis (DSO).
Step 4: Apply for a Business License
Once you've decided on the business structure, name, and location, the next step in Company Registration Dubai is applying for a business license. This can be done through the DED for mainland businesses or through the specific free zone authority if you're establishing a free zone company.
The business license categories include:
Commercial License: For trading and general commerce.
Professional License: For service-based businesses, consultants, and artisans.
Industrial License: For manufacturing and industrial activities.
Step 5: Submit Documentation
For the actual registration process, several documents will be required, including:
Completed application form.
Passport copies of the shareholders and directors.
Proof of the registered office address.
Business plan (in some cases).
Memorandum of Association (MOA) for mainland companies.
Once your documents are in order, you can submit them to the relevant authorities for approval.
Step 6: Obtain Approvals and Licenses
Depending on the nature of your business activity, you may require additional approvals from specific regulatory bodies. For example, if you're opening a restaurant, you may need approvals from the Food Safety Department.
Once all approvals are in place, your business license will be issued, allowing you to officially operate in Dubai.
Setting Up a Company in Dubai: Costs and Fees
The costs associated with Setting Up a Company in Dubai vary depending on several factors:
Location: Free zones often have different pricing structures than mainland setups.
Type of business: Some businesses may require additional permits or specialized licenses.
Number of employees: If you’re hiring, there will be additional visa and labor card fees.
On average, the cost of registering a company in Dubai can range from AED 10,000 to AED 50,000, depending on the specifics of the setup.

Ethics and Accountancy: Cases that Rocked the Industry and the World
A once famous actor said that there were only two people he had on instant dial: his lawyer and his accountant. Now that story may ring false, but it is true that in the world, our lives and fiances depend a lot on these professionals.
And when one of them fails to follow the Code of Conduct and Ethics that is part of their profession, it’s not just the client that suffers. Basically, everyone involved is affected when there are ethics and conduct violations in accounting and finance.
It’s no surprise that this makes Ethics CPE for accountants a valuable and required component of their professional careers. Continuing professional education credits are part of a CPA’s ongoing continuing education requirement, with Ethics as a state requirement they cannot skip.
When accountants violate their Code of Conduct, the ramifications affect the finances of companies and private individuals. Moreover, it erodes the public trust in professionals and the institutions they work for.
Here are some of the biggest cases of fraud in accountancy that shook the economies of the world.
The Lehman Brothers
The repurchase agreement that almost destroyed the country, the global financial services firm hid $50 billion loans as sales for the firm. The frim used a loophole in the system, allowing the sale of toxic assets to offshore banks in the Cayman Islands.
These unethical practices were revealed in 2008, when Lehman Brothers filed for bankruptcy. Their clients were soon transferred to other broker-dealers, while thousands of people lost their jobs, further putting the economy in a dangerous tailspin.
The Madoff Ponzi Scheme
The Bernie Madoff Investment Securities tricked investors of more than $64.8 billion in a Ponzi scheme that used investors’ money to pay returns to themselves or other investors. Madoff was sentenced to 160 years, while many of his investors were left penniless and robbed of their life savings.
Enron
In 2001 Enron was an energy and utility company that soon joined in energy trading, which allowed them to bet on the future prices of energy sources. However, it was soon revealed by a whistleblower that the company hid huge debts in their books, and that it had been losing money to almost $74 billion.
This resulted in the closure of the energy giant, and thousands of investors and employees lost retirement accounts and employment. Many of their overseas partners also closed too, resulting in many more workers losing jobs.
WorldCom
This was an accounting scandal that began when the company fraudulently inflated their assets to billions of dollars. The CEO committed a failure in accurate financial reporting, resulting in using costs as capital and adding fraudulent entries that inflated their revenues.
The company’s internal auditing discovered the fraud, with accounts that reached $3.8 billion in value. This resulted in a WorldCom filing for bankruptcy, with more than 30,000 people losing their jobs and investors losing more than $180 billion.
Ethics in Accounting Matters
Continuous learning is imperative for finance professionals, especially when it comes to Ethics. These cases are often studied and assessed to complete CPA Ethics and CPE credits requirements, but also give accountants and professionals a deeper understanding why following a strict Code of Conduct matters. What Types of Legal Services Do Lawyers in Dubai Offer?
Lawyers in Dubai offer a broad range of legal services catering to both individuals and businesses. Given Dubai's status as a major global hub, the legal landscape here is dynamic and diverse. Here are some of the key types of legal services provided by lawyers in Dubai:
Corporate and Commercial Law
Corporate Formation and Structuring: Lawyers assist with setting up various business entities, including limited liability companies, free zone companies, and offshore entities. They provide guidance on the best corporate structures based on the client's business goals and legal requirements.
Contracts and Agreements: Drafting, reviewing, and negotiating contracts and agreements is a fundamental service. This includes shareholder agreements, partnership agreements, and commercial contracts to ensure compliance with local laws and protection of client interests.
Real Estate and Property Law
Property Transactions: Lawyers in Dubai handle all aspects of real estate transactions, from due diligence and drafting sale agreements to overseeing the transfer of ownership. This includes residential, commercial, and industrial properties.
Lease Agreements: Legal professionals assist both landlords and tenants in drafting and negotiating lease agreements, ensuring that terms are fair and legally binding.
Family Law
Divorce and Child Custody: Family lawyers provide support in divorce proceedings, including the division of assets and child custody arrangements. They strive to achieve amicable solutions while safeguarding their clients' rights.
Marriage and Prenuptial Agreements: Lawyers draft marriage and prenuptial agreements to protect the interests of their clients and ensure clarity in marital arrangements.
Criminal Law
Defense Representation: Criminal lawyers in Dubai represent clients accused of crimes ranging from minor offenses to serious felonies. They provide legal counsel, prepare defense strategies, and represent clients in court.
Compliance and Investigations: They also assist businesses in compliance with local regulations and conduct internal investigations to prevent and address legal violations.
Employment Law
Employment Contracts: Lawyers assist with drafting, reviewing, and enforcing employment contracts, ensuring compliance with UAE labor laws.
Dispute Resolution: They represent both employers and employees in labor disputes, including wrongful termination, wage disputes, and discrimination cases.
Dispute Resolution and Litigation
Mediation and Arbitration: Many lawyers in Dubai specialize in alternative dispute resolution methods such as mediation and arbitration to settle disputes out of court.
Litigation: For cases that proceed to court, lawyers provide comprehensive litigation services, representing clients in civil, criminal, and commercial cases.
These diverse services ensure that lawyers in Dubai can meet the varied legal needs of their clients, offering expert guidance and representation across multiple areas of law.
